Сводная таблица основных команд rustup:

Команды Rustup

КомандаПримерКраткое описание
installrustup install stableУстановка конкретного выпуска Rust
updaterustup updateОбновление rustup и установленных инструментов
defaultrustup default nightlyУстановка выпуска по умолчанию
toolchainrustup toolchain listУправление инструментальными цепочками
targetrustup target add wasm32-unknown-unknownДобавление целевой платформы для кросскомпиляции
componentrustup component add rustfmtДобавление компонентов (clippy, rustfmt и др.)
overriderustup override set stableУстановка версии Rust для текущей директории
whichrustup which rustcПоказывает путь к исполняемому файлу инструмента
showrustup showПоказывает активные и установленные инструментальные цепочки
selfrustup self updateОбновление самого rustup
uninstallrustup uninstall nightlyУдаление инструментальной цепочки
docrustup docОткрывает локальную документацию Rust
runrustup run nightly cargo --versionЗапускает команду с указанной инструментальной цепочкой
setrustup set profile minimalНастройка профиля установки
telemetryrustup telemetry enableУправление телеметрией
completionsrustup completions bashГенерация автодополнения для оболочки

Основные инструментальные цепочки:

  • stable - стабильный выпуск
  • beta - бета-выпуск
  • nightly - ночная сборка
  • 1.70.0 - конкретная версия